The Maintenance Supervisor is responsible for leading daily, weekly, and monthly tasks associated with repair, upkeep and cleaning of the overall property and individual residential units. Maintenance staff are expected to maintain BRIDGE Property Management Company's high standards in order to constantly present the property in outstanding condition and to provide residents with a safe, secure and well-maintained living environment. This position includes on-call responsibilities for occasions requiring presence on property outside of the traditional work schedule.
Responsibilities
Maintenance, repair, and cleaning of:
apartments including turnarounds with respect to garbage disposals, toilets, locks, painting, re-caulking, carpet cleaning
exterior property including all gates, entrances, garage doors; trash pick-up and removal; curb painting; oil removal from garage floor
interior courtyards and corridors including light fixtures, hallways, inside windows, vents, etc.
trash and garbage rooms, including trash compactors/electric pallet jacks
laundry rooms and washer/dryer equipment
front lobby, community rooms and elevators
Work with outside vendors and contractors to fulfill work orders
Update work orders in the system (add new orders, update changes, close out)
Qualifications
At least 1 year of prior experience in facilities maintenance and repair, preferably in an apartment or residential setting
Ability to work with people in a positive and cooperative manner
Knowledge of and demonstrated skills in handling cleaning and maintenance equipment
Valid driver's license and proof of personal liability insurance

Job Summary: As employee of Barker Management Incorporated (“Company”), the authorized property management agent for various developments, the Compliance Specialist is responsible for monitoring, implementing, coordinating, and conducting compliance audits for each property to ensure that the resident files for each development are in compliance with Tax Credit, HUD, Fair Housing, CRA, RHCP, MHP, CalHFA, MHSA, BOND, local, and other regulatory guidelines as well as in compliance with Company Policies and Procedures.
Responsibilities Include:
Monitor and apply program functions in all aspect of compliance for all assigned properties.
Train and guide Property Manager in qualifying applicants, initial certification, annual recertification, waiting list, application intake, denial process and file set up.
Review and approves all move-in applications for all assigned properties.
Assist Property Manager in reviewing applicant files during lease intake. (e. g. gathering data, income calculation, preparing application packages for move in and organize files in hierarchy order).
Monitor all aspects of recertification process for all assigned properties and ensure that the CTCAC mandatory required first certification performed on anniversary move-in date and recertification completed accurately and within the established time frame.
Assist Property Manager during recertification if needed to ensure 100% completion.
Review certification progress after Property Manager completes the interview process to ensure that all income and assets were verified.
Review resident files after each move-in and/ or recertification to ensure that (1) all compliance MUST forms were prepared correctly, (2) all forms were signed and dated properly, and (3) the file is structured in accordance with established guidelines.

The Regional Manager is responsible for all aspects of on-site operations for each of the developments assigned, including, but not limited to both physical and financial conditions. Coordinates, manages, supervises and acts as the primary liaison between the on-site personnel, Company's Central Office personnel, and the owners and investors for each development. Responsible for representing the Company, acting in the best interest of Company and the owner(s)/investor(s), and communicating accurate and timely information to and from Company and the owner(s)/investor(s).
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Determines local work procedures, prepares local work schedules, and expedites the workflow for each assigned development.
Issues clear and concise written and oral instructions to the development staff.
Performs continuous review of each assigned development to ensure that all Company policies and procedures pertaining to the physical premises, maintenance programs, and the rental office are properly implemented and executed.
Assigns duties and responsibilities to the development staff and examines their work for exactness, neatness, and conformance with Company and agency policies and procedures.
Evaluates and standardizes procedures to improve the efficiency of subordinates in accordance with Company policies and procedures.
Responsible for coaching, mentoring, and training the Company employees for each assigned development.
Ensures assigned developments are running smoothly, both economically and physically, and that the morale of the development staff is maintained at a high level.
Interacts with owners, investors, asset managers, government agencies, and other individuals to provide and/or obtain updated and pertinent information to each assigned development.
Promotes and maintains harmony and team attitude among the development staff and resolves grievances that may arise in a fair and objective manner.
Prepares and disseminates required reports to owners and investors in a timely and accurate manner.
Responds to owner and investor requests for adjustments, correction of errors, and special requests in a timely and accurate manner.
Responsible for hiring, evaluating, and terminating development employees with final approval from the Operations Manager or the Vice-President of Operations
and in conjunction with Human Resources.
Responsible for evaluating and discussing the job performance of each and every development employee as well as responsible for preparing and disseminating the annual performance reviews and salary reviews for each and every development employee in a timely manner.
Schedules time in the Company's Central Office on each and every Monday of each and every week unless specifically excused by the Operations Manager or the Vice-President of Operations.
Reviews, approves, and codes, if necessary, all of the invoices received from the Accounts Payable Clerk; responds to correspondence from the developments, owners, investors, and agencies; completes the required reports; and meets with the Operations Manager or the Vice President of Operations to discuss issues affecting each assigned development.
Provides the Operations Manager or the Vice President of Operations with a status on vacancies, receivables, re-certifications, legal issues, staffing issues, physical issues, and any other significant issues pertaining to each assigned development.
Participates actively in the preparation of the annual operating budget for each assigned development and ensures that expenses for the development are controlled in accordance with the approved budget limits.
Plans, coordinates, supervises, and executes a “lease-up” when assigned to a new development.
Utilizes Section 8 applicants to increase revenues for each assigned development.
On an annual basis or when a contract expires, obtains three (3) competitive bids from reputable vendors for services to be provided to each development, such as trash, security, elevator maintenance, etc.; submits said bids to the Operations Manager or the Vice President of Operations for review; and discusses vendor issues with the asset manager for the development, as appropriate.
Understanding of accounting & management software.
Visits each assigned development on a weekly or bi-weekly basis and completes a written report noting the status of each of the following:
* Vacancies. Walks each vacancy to determine progress of preparation for occupancy. Verifies that the development staff has qualified applicants ready to take occupancy to reduce vacancy loss.
* Waiting List. Verifies that the development staff maintains a waiting list in accordance with Company policy and is qualifying applicants on a first come first qualified basis and has qualified several applicants to minimize vacancy loss.
* Compliance. Ensures that all applications for residency are approved by the Compliance Department prior to move-in.
* Delinquencies. Ensures that all residents who are delinquent in paying their rent have been served with a valid and appropriate notice to pay rent or quit no later than the fifth (5
th
) day of each month.
* Common Areas. Walks the grounds to ensure the laundry room, work shop, community room, elevators, stairwells, and walkways are clean, organized, and free of any hazards.
* Certifications. Ensures that all elevators, boilers, fire extinguishers, emergency generators, fire sprinkler systems are inspected and tagged as to when said items were inspected. If certifications are required, ensures that they are up-to-date.
* Resident Issues. Meets with residents as required to resolve issues and disseminate information.
Special Needs. Meets with Resident Service Coordinator and Asset Manager to review resident issues,
any open concerns, review resident needs and develop action plans to correct and resolve issues. Ensures
documentation is prepared and filed on each case, and outcomes are followed up with.
* Recertifications. Checks on the status of recertifications to ensure that recertification processing has been started at least 120 days prior to the effective date and that recertifications are being processed and completed in a timely manner.
* Maintenance. Checks on maintenance service requests and spot checks completed service requests to determine the quality of work and resident satisfaction.
* Purchase Orders. Checks on inventory and proper completion and submission of purchase orders.
* Filing. Ensures the permanent resident file is complete with all updated documents.
* Security. Determines the need for security services at each assigned development, if any, and ensures a security contract, plan, and/or schedule is implemented.

Job Summary
Since all service requests must be submitted to the rental office, and the office coordinates re-rental of vacant units and other maintenance needs, the Maintenance Person is responsible for coordinating maintenance work schedules. Work hours are from 8 a.m. to noon and 1 p.m. to 5 p.m., Monday thru Friday. You are entitled to two 15-minute breaks, one in the morning and one in the afternoon. Due to the nature of property management, there will be an occasional emergency.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following:
You are required to walk the grounds twice a day, once early in the morning and again in the late afternoon. This will allow you an opportunity to note the condition of the development.
1. SERVICE REQUEST:
-Completion of service requests.
These requests should be completed within a 24-hour period unless there are extenuating circumstances (i. e. parts on order; request not management responsibility; etc.).
If we do not provide prompt service, it is very difficult to require the residents to report all maintenance difficulties.
2. INTERIOR PAINTING:
3. MAINTENANCE REPAIR TO BUILDING:
4. EXTERIOR CLEANING:
a. Trash bin areas. b. Stairwell areas. c. Grounds
d. Parking lot (where necessary).
5. WATER & GAS METER SHUT-OFF:
a. Have knowledge regarding how to shut-off in all apartments and sewer clean out.
6. MOVE-IN & MOVE-OUT PROCEDURES:
a. Assist in move-in and move-out inspections.
7. INVENTORY CONTROL:
Each maintenance person is responsible to maintain a written inventory of all supplies and maintenance equipment. This is to be updated on a weekly basis. You are also responsible to keep a list of reserve for replacement items.
8. SUBMIT DAILY MAINTENANCE LOG:
It is each maintenance person's responsibility to submit daily maintenance logs to the manager every Friday.
These logs will then be sent to the Central Office.
9. UP KEEP OF EXTERIOR:
a. Replace glass b. Replace lights
c. Replace screens d. Stucco repairs
10. DIRECTLY RESPONSIBLE TO RESIDENT MANAGER.
11. PREPARE VACATED UNITS FOR RE-RENTAL:
a. Paint
b. Clean (appliances, carpet, floors, bathroom). c. Maintenance repair.
12. MONTHLY UNIT INSPECTIONS:
13. LAUNDRY ROOMS:
It is the responsibility of the maintenance person to see that the laundry room is cleaned on a daily basis.
This includes, but is not limited to, trash removal, washing the machines, sweeping the floors, washing the windows.
14. OTHER DUTIES MAY BE ASSIGNED.
We attempt to cover all your duties, however, it must be understood that various duties may be assigned that are not mentioned in this job description.
It is your responsibility to read and understand Barker Management's manual in regard to the maintenance procedures and policies in order to assure that all procedures and policies are being correctly followed.

The Apartment Manager at Carbon Creek, a senior living community operated by Retirement Housing Foundation (RHF), is responsible for overseeing the daily operations of the property. This includes providing excellent customer service, managing property operations efficiently, and fostering a supportive community environment for senior residents. The Apartment Manager works closely with maintenance, leasing, and resident service teams to ensure a welcoming, well-maintained, and compliant living environment.
Duties and Responsibilities: Property Management:
Oversee daily operations, including leasing, resident relations, and facility management.
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local housing regulations, including HUD requirements.
Budget Management: Prepare and manage property budgets, control expenses, and maximize occupancy.
Oversee maintenance staff and coordinate with vendors for repairs, renovations, and preventative maintenance.
Conduct regular inspections of property, common areas, and individual units to maintain safety, cleanliness, and housing standards.
Review and approve purchase orders, invoices, and other financial documents related to property operations.
Leasing and Occupancy:
Manage leasing activities, including marketing available units, conducting tours, and processing applications.
Ensure lease agreements comply with RHF policies.
Maximize occupancy rates through effective leasing, monitoring vacancies, and retaining residents.
Coordinate move-ins and move-outs, ensuring timely preparation of vacant units.
Work with prospective residents to confirm eligibility for senior and affordable housing.
Resident Relations:
Foster a positive community atmosphere by supporting resident activities, events, and services.
Address resident concerns and resolve disputes promptly to ensure satisfaction and well-being.
Act as a liaison between residents and RHF leadership, communicating feedback, concerns, and suggestions.
Provide exceptional customer service to residents and their families.
Collaborate with the Resident Service Coordinator to ensure residents have access to social and supportive services.
Compliance and Reporting:
Ensure compliance with HUD and other affordable housing program regulations.
Maintain accurate records of leasing, financial, and maintenance activities, preparing reports for RHF leadership and regulatory bodies.
Coordinate audits and inspections by regulatory bodies, ensuring compliance with all standards and guidelines.
Stay informed of regulatory changes to maintain compliance and operational efficiency.
